New (v.283) Model EM-100 EtherMeter Unveiled!

Beginning today, all new Model EM-100 EtherMeters will ship with the following improvements!

  • DB9 Male Jack RS232C Serial Port ⁠— Replaces EIA-561 Jack RS232C Serial Port (More Standard/Popular Connector)
  • Updated Safety Listing ⁠— Conforms to United States Safety Standard UL 62368-1 and Canadian Safety Standard CSA C22.2 No. 62368-1
  • LCD Display Now Features Temperature Compensation ⁠— Where Display Contrast Self-Adjusts, Based on Ambient Temperatures
  • Improved Front-Cover Artwork

Published EtherMeter online documentation has been updated to reflect these improvements, including the Datasheet, User Manual, and Engineering Specifications.
